Getting Started with the Rabbit Wine Preserver

The first step in using the Rabbit Wine Preserver is ensuring that the wine bottle is properly sealed with the original cork or a compatible stopper. Once the bottle is sealed, the Rabbit Wine Preserver comes into play. It consists of a vacuum pump and stoppers that create an airtight seal to preserve the wine.

I found it incredibly easy to use the Rabbit Wine Preserver. Simply insert the stopper into the bottle, place the pump on top, and pump out the excess air until you feel resistance. This process creates a vacuum seal that helps to maintain the wine’s flavor and aroma.
